The Opportunity:
The Senior AR Specialist manages the accounts receivable process, ensuring timely and accurate invoicing, collections, and cash application. This role involves reconciling accounts, tracking deductions and channel marketing expenses, resolving discrepancies, and maintaining effective customer communication to ensure prompt payment.
What you will do at VeSync:
- Generate and distribute customer invoices promptly and accurately in accordance with contractual terms.
- Monitor accounts receivable and proactively follow up on past-due balances to ensure timely collection of outstanding payments.
- Investigate and resolve billing discrepancies and respond to customer inquiries professionally and efficiently.
- Apply customer payments and deductions accurately, ensuring proper reconciliation of the AR subledger to the general ledger.
- Review, prepare, and reconcile all AR deductions—including returns, MDF, IR, and marketing-related spend—ensuring they are complete, reasonable, and properly documented.
- Work closely with the logistics team to investigate and resolve chargebacks promptly.
- Maintain and analyze AR aging reports, providing insights and trend analysis to management for informed decision-making.
- Support month-end close processes including AR reconciliations, journal entries, and revenue recognition tasks.
- Ensure adherence to company policies, internal controls, and SOX compliance as applicable.
- Partner cross-functionally with sales, customer service, and operations teams to resolve billing or payment issues.
- Support internal and external audits by preparing required documentation and addressing auditor inquiries.
- Continuously identify and implement process improvements and automation opportunities in AR functions by collaborating with IT and other departments.

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ene
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.
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
-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
-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
